There Are Miracles in You!
Do you have a favorite Scripture? I have many, but one that continually inspires me is Ephesians 3:20:
Now to Him who is able to do exceedingly abundantly above all that we ask or think, according to the power that works in us.
Every time I read this verse, I am reminded of the incredible goodness and limitless power of God. It stretches my faith and invites me to dream beyond what I can see with my natural eyes. It encourages me to pray bigger prayers, trust more deeply, and believe that God is at work far beyond my understanding.
How comforting it is to know that God is not limited by our circumstances, our resources, or even our own imagination. He is not restricted by the challenges we face or the solutions we can devise. The Lord sees the beginning and the end, and He is able to accomplish far more than we could ever ask, think, or dare to hope for.
Isn’t that wonderful? The God who created the heavens and the Earth invites us to partner with Him in His purposes.
One phrase in this verse especially captures my heart: “according to the power that works in us.” God doesn’t simply work around us—He works through us. The power at work within us is the power of the Holy Spirit, God’s own Presence dwelling in His people.
The word translated power carries the idea of mighty, miraculous ability. What an amazing thought! Through the Holy Spirit, God has placed miracles in you! Let God astound you with the miraculous power of His Spirit as He does miracles in you and through you that are above your biggest dreams.
